zoukankan      html  css  js  c++  java
  • 缺页中断

    缺页中断就是要访问的页不在主存,需要操作系统将其调入主存后再进行访问。在这个时候,被内存映射的文件实际上成了一个分页交换文件。

    缺页中断的次数

    编辑
    中断次数=进程所物理块数+页面置换次数。

     系统抖动

    在请求分页存储管理中,从主存(DRAM)中刚刚换出(Swap Out)某一页面后(换出到Disk),根据请求马上又换入(Swap In)该页,这种反复换出换入的现象,称为系统颠簸,也叫系统抖动。产生该现象的主要原因是置换算法选择不当。
    1.如果分配给进程的存储块数量小于进程所需要的最小值,进程的运行将很频繁地产生缺页中断,这种频率非常高的页面置换现象称为抖动。解决方案优化置换算法。
    2.在请求分页存储管理中,可能出现这种情况,即对刚被替换出去的页,立即又要被访问。需要将它调入,因无空闲内存又要替换另一页,而后者又是即将被访问的页,于是造成了系统需花费大量的时间忙于进行这种频繁的页面交换,致使系统的实际效率很低,严重导致系统瘫痪,这种现象称为抖动现象。解决方案运用局部性原理优化置换算法。
     
    危害:系统时间消耗在低速的I/O上,大大降低系统效率。进程对当前换出页的每一次访问,与对RAM中页的访问相比,要慢几个数量级。
     
     
    指两台或两台以上的计算机互通信息,现也泛指所有具有通讯及处理信息能力的设备之间的相互通信工作。
    如一个机房可以构成一个局域联机系统,每台计算机都可以互相访问。掌上电脑、智能手机等与计算机之间的通信也可以叫做联机。一个城市所有的公用电话亭,也是联机系统。
    当今的互联网就是一个巨大的联机系统,它联接的是世界上的所有工作中的计算机。
    常见的联机应用有:联机帮助、联机服务、联机检索、联机处理联机游戏等。
    与联机相反的是单机,指一台计算机独立完成某个任务。
    外围设备(例如终端和打印机等)直接连到计算机主机上,并在中央处理机控制下工作的状态称为联机。联机时终端可将信息送往计算机,而打印机也可以打印计算机中的信息。
     
  • 相关阅读:
    (JS/JQ)与Ajax
    JS与JQ的DOM处理
    正则表达式
    JS事件大全
    CSS(初级)学习笔记
    HTML学习笔记
    leetcode记录——65. 有效数字
    dp专题
    Hackerrank---A stones game
    组合博弈问题
  • 原文地址:https://www.cnblogs.com/zhoading/p/8315300.html
Copyright © 2011-2022 走看看